Abstract

a presente invenção refere-se a um processo para aumentar a eficácia bioestimulante de uma cepa de bactéria viva ou de uma composição contendo a mesma, caracterizado em que o processo compreende uma etapa de inativação da cepa de bactéria viva, a cepa de bactéria inativada assim obtida tendo uma eficácia bioestimulante sobre o desenvolvimento das plantas superior à obtida com a mesma cepa de bactéria viva ou com uma composição contendo a mesma. a presente invenção se refere igualmente a uma cepa de bactéria inativada, bem como a uma composição compreendendo a mesma, para melhorar o desenvolvimento de uma planta.
